Sfaturi esențiale pentru economisirea timpului în dezvoltarea aplicațiilor mobile Android
Publicat: 2016-10-18
Dezvoltarea de aplicații mobile nu este deloc o sarcină ușoară. Poate deveni foarte dificil uneori, mai ales din cauza concurenței crescute în această nișă specială, precum și a constrângerilor de sistem cu care se confruntă dezvoltatorii. Să trecem prin câteva dintre sfaturile esențiale pentru economisirea timpului, care ar fi utile pentru designeri și dezvoltatori care sunt pe cale să își înceapă munca la dezvoltarea aplicațiilor mobile.
Inovaţie
Fiecare dintre dezvoltatorii de aplicații mobile ar trebui să fie creativ în timp ce creează o aplicație mobilă. Dacă nu este creativ, atunci încercați să creați o aplicație care să rezolve problemele cu care se confruntă utilizatorii în mod regulat. Este de dorit ca dezvoltatorii să se gândească la problemele cu care se confruntă și la modul în care o aplicație mobilă poate rezolva aceste probleme. Gândurile care nu sunt practice pot fi eliminate din listă și încercați să enumerați cele mai posibile soluții pentru care poate fi dezvoltată o aplicație mobilă.

Înțelegerea audienței
Înainte de a continua cu dezvoltarea aplicației mobile, încercați să aflați perspectivele pentru aplicația mobilă pe piața țintă, inclusiv dacă există destui clienți pentru achiziționarea unei astfel de aplicații. Aflați perspectivele pentru aplicații, abonamente, achiziții în aplicație și servicii premium, pe lângă modelele de descărcare ale clienților între anumite grupe de vârstă și feedback-ul adunat de la persoane pe care le cunosc dezvoltatorii.
Concurență
Vizibilitatea pe care o astfel de aplicație ar avea-o pe piață este încă un alt lucru important pe care un dezvoltator sau un designer ar trebui să-l cunoască înainte de a continua dezvoltarea aplicațiilor mobile. Utilizând Optimizarea căutării aplicațiilor, dezvoltatorii pot înțelege perspectivele unei aplicații din segmentul similar introducând numele, detaliile, precum și informații relevante etc. Oferă o imagine clară cu privire la tipul de competiție așteptată pentru aplicație în piață odată ce merge în magazinul de aplicații pentru cumpărare de către utilizatori.
Accesibilitate și funcționalitate
Accesibilitatea și funcționalitatea contează foarte mult atunci când proiectați o aplicație, iar aceste două cuvinte cheie ar trebui să fie întotdeauna o prioritate pentru un dezvoltator de aplicații mobile. Aplicația mobilă în curs de dezvoltare ar trebui să fie ușor accesibilă pentru utilizatorii care folosesc diferite dispozitive, cum ar fi smartphone-uri sau tablete cu diferite dimensiuni de ecran. Designurile adaptive sunt întotdeauna încurajate, deoarece ajustează automat dimensiunea textului și aspectul în funcție de dispozitivul utilizatorului. Modelele prea complexe îngreunează navigarea utilizatorilor și utilizarea în același timp prea multe modele simplificate pot face ca aplicația mobilă să pară neprofesională. Dacă aplicația are funcționalități considerabile în ea, atunci este mai puțin probabil ca utilizatorii să dezinstaleze aplicația specifică care a fost descărcată pe dispozitivul lor smartphone.
Clasificarea aplicațiilor
Aplicațiile mobile pot fi clasificate în continuare ca aplicații native, care sunt aplicațiile disponibile pe dispozitiv. Astfel de aplicații au acces la alte funcții din dispozitivul utilizatorului, inclusiv GPS-ul. Aplicațiile web mobile, spre deosebire de aplicațiile native, oferă o senzație de aplicație nativă prin instalarea aplicațiilor web mobile pe ecranul de pornire al unui dispozitiv, solicitând utilizatorului să acceseze o adresă URL specială într-un browser și apoi făcând clic pe opțiunea „Instalare”. Instalarea conduce la un marcaj care va deschide apoi pagina web din smartphone.

Tendințe viitoare
Se estimează că piața aplicațiilor mobile va crește în anii următori, cu cât mai multe companii reduc costul smartphone-urilor și le fac accesibile unui public mai larg. Acest lucru va duce la creșterea numărului de aplicații mobile și asta înseamnă mai multă dezvoltare a aplicațiilor și mai multe descărcări și o concurență sporită pe nișa de dezvoltare a aplicațiilor mobile. O altă tendință viitoare este integrarea funcționalității cloud cu aplicațiile mobile, care este pregătită pentru a face aplicațiile mai bune și mai eficiente. Popularitatea aplicațiilor medicale crește în mod regulat și va fi următoarea mare tendință în industria aplicațiilor mobile.
Platforme mobile
Cele trei mari companii IT și anume Google, Apple și Microsoft concurează pe segmentul platformelor de aplicații mobile. Cu toate acestea, în prezent, Google domină în prezent piața aplicațiilor mobile cu peste 900 de milioane de utilizatori, iar Apple este pe a doua poziție, cu aproape 600 de milioane de utilizatori și platforma mobilă Microsoft Windows, cu o poziție a treia îndepărtată, având o bază de utilizatori de 12 milioane.
Aplicații plătite și gratuite
Aplicațiile plătite pot fi descărcate de obicei la un cost accesibil și este un proces cu taxă unică. Popularitatea aplicațiilor gratuite este cea mai bună modalitate de a genera venituri din dezvoltarea aplicațiilor mobile. Acest lucru se datorează faptului că majoritatea utilizatorilor ar dori să încerce o aplicație gratuit înainte de a continua cu versiunea plătită a aplicației mobile. Astfel, utilizatorii pot descărca și instala gratuit aplicațiile, în timp ce dezvoltatorii pot genera venituri încurajând utilizatorii să descarce versiunea plătită pentru a se bucura de mai multe funcții premium.

Costul de dezvoltare
Complexitatea aplicației mobile ar determina costurile pe care un dezvoltator va trebui să le permită. Majoritatea dezvoltatorilor de aplicații mobile percep o sumă considerabilă pentru transformarea unei idei de aplicație pe care o poate avea o companie într-o aplicație mobilă, deoarece companiile ar putea avea o idee, dar nu cunosc cunoștințele tehnice în crearea unei aplicații. Astfel, crearea unei aplicații mobile ar necesita cea mai mare dedicație, bani și timp. Dar există cazuri în care unele dintre companii, în special start-up-urile, nu au banii necesari pentru a crea o aplicație și merg mai departe cu opțiuni precum căutarea ajutorului financiar de la familia lor, precum și de la prieteni, pe lângă căutarea de investitori cu interese similare. în crearea de profit potențial din aplicația mobilă.
Realizarea Profitului
Nu este necesar ca toate aplicațiile mobile să fie profitabile. Depinde de categoria pentru care a fost dezvoltată o anumită aplicație mobilă. Rapoartele sugerează că aplicațiile din categorii precum rețelele sociale și aplicațiile de comunicare sunt cele mai profitabile. Este apoi urmată de aplicații medicale și de fitness, împreună cu aplicații de navigare. Nevoia de aplicații mobile gratuite a devenit mai degrabă o necesitate decât o alegere, deoarece există cea mai mică posibilitate ca întreprinderile să poată câștiga venituri dintr-o aplicație mobilă fără a oferi o versiune gratuită a aplicației pentru o perioadă limitată de timp. Chiar și platformele de aplicații mobile determină, de asemenea, profitul obținut de companiile cu compania Apple în fruntea listei în furnizarea de venituri medii pe aplicație pentru dezvoltatorii de aplicații mobile, urmate de Google și Microsoft.
Concluzie
Înțelegerea sfaturilor de economisire a timpului menționate mai sus va ajuta designerii de aplicații mobile și dezvoltatorii de aplicații mobile să realizeze o dezvoltare eficientă și profitabilă a aplicațiilor mobile.
